Experimental Data
Monotectic equilibrium occurs at -10.0°C (263.2 K, compiler).A eutectic was reported at -45.6°C (227.6 K, compiler). Four-phase (two liquid and two solid) equilibrium is realized at -24.2°C (249.0 K, compiler) and 125.2 MPa.Region of immiscibility disappears at -19.0°C (254.2 K, compiler) and 156.6 MPa.
Table 2. Solubility temperatures of mixtures of the (1) and (2) depending on pressure
| $T$ (°C) | $T$ ($\pu{K}$) | $P$ ($\pu{MPa}$) | 100w1 | $x_{1}$ |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| -14.5 | 258.7 | 39.6 | 34.8 | 0.192 |
| -18.6 | 254.6 | 73.2 | 34.8 | 0.192 |
| -19.8 | 253.4 | 84.3 | 34.8 | 0.192 |
| -20.7 | 252.5 | 94.9 | 34.8 | 0.192 |
| -9.1 | 264.1 | 29.7 | 40.0 | 0.229 |
| -13.6 | 259.6 | 59.6 | 40.0 | 0.229 |
| -17.3 | 255.9 | 88.9 | 40.0 | 0.229 |
| -20.0 | 252.2 | 119.2 | 40.0 | 0.229 |
| -3.9 | 269.3 | 19.8 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-4.7 | 268.5 | 24.8 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-5.9 | 267.3 | 34.3 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-7.9 | 265.3 | 49.5 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-9.7 | 263.5 | 62.6 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-9.7 | 263.5 | 64.6 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-11.7 | 261.5 | 79.8 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-13.0 | 260.2 | 90.9 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-13.4 | 259.8 | 94.9 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-17.5 | 255.7 | 140.4 | 57.8 | 0.379 |
| -7.7 | 265.5 | 19.8 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
| -9.8 | 263.4 | 39.4 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
| -12.8 | 260.4 | 59.6 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
| -14.9 | 258.3 | 78.8 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
| -16.8 | 256.4 | 99.0 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
| -18.5 | 254.7 | 119.2 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
| -20.2 | 252.0 | 138.4 | 74.9 | 0.571 |
(a) Solid-liquid equilibrium.
